Bob,

I looked at MM briefly before things started falling apart. I was getting very interested and then the "fit hit the shan" before I took a position. As I started to delve into the issues a little more, I realized I didn't have a full grasp of the situation. So I backed off. I still don't understand it all.

I'm not sure about everyone else's experience, but it's getting more obvious to me every day that it is difficult for me to actually evaluate how much I know about a company.

All my mistakes (losses) have come from situations that I was relatively new to, but for some strange reason felt confident about after just a few weeks of looking at the numbers, issues, etc…. I invariably understand way more after a year or so. Usually, I can tell where I went wrong in my analysis.

I am beginning to contemplate making a rule for myself that I make no investments at all - no matter lucrative it looks - unless I have been following the story for at least one year.
